加密货币技术是一种使用密码学和区块链技术进行安全交易的方法。它的特点是去中心化、安全、快速、低成本。比特币是最著名的一种加密货币,但在过去几年里,许多其他加密货币也正在快速发展。
数字货币的安全性是非常重要的,因为它们是数字资产。加密货币使用密码学和区块链技术来保护交易和个人隐私。密码学技术包括公钥加密、散列函数以及数字签名。区块链技术使用分布式的节点网络来记录和验证交易,确保不会发生篡改。
密码学是关键的组成部分,用于保护交易的机密性和完整性。公钥加密技术可以使交易双方进行匿名交易。散列函数用于对交易记录进行哈希处理,以确保数据完整性和不变性。数字签名则用于验证交易发起方和信息的完整性。
区块链使用分布式的节点网络来记录和验证交易。每个节点都有完整的区块链记录的副本,这意味着没有单一的中心服务器,也没有单点故障。每个新的区块都被加入到区块链的末尾,并包含一个哈希值,该哈希值基于先前的区块,以及新交易的哈希值,这种方式有助于确保整个区块链的完整性和安全性。
加密货币技术的安全威胁主要包括:恶意软件、钓鱼攻击、网络攻击以及社会工程学攻击。黑客可以使用恶意软件破解加密货币钱包的访问密钥,或者利用钓鱼攻击来获得密码。网络攻击包括DDoS攻击、中间人攻击等。社会工程学攻击包括诱骗、威胁、欺诈等。